407. To ask the Tánaiste and Minister for Justice and Equality the up-to-date position regarding applications for consideration under the International Investment Programme by an organisation (details supplied) in County Kerry; when the organisation can expect to hear an update regarding whether their applications will proceed to the next phase; if anticipated timelines for the overall process will be provided;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[52006/23]

Photo of Helen McEnteeHelen McEntee (Meath East,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

As the Deputy will be aware, the Government agreed to close the Immigrant Investor Programme (IIP) to further applications from 15 February 2023.

The IIP Unit has published an FAQ document concerning the closure of the programme on my Department's Immigration Services website, which will be updated with any further questions arising from the closure, and is available here: www.irishimmigration.ie/faqs-closure-of-the-immigrant-investor-programme-iip/

As Minister, I do not comment on individual IIP applications, however, my Departments IIP Unit is committed to ensuring that all applications will be examined on their own merits and will endeavour to conclude all decisions in a timely manner.

Due to the exceptionally large number of applications on hand it is not possible to give a timeframe as to when individual applications will receive a decision.
